What is Criss Cross Jump Exercise?

The Criss Cross Jump is a dynamic plyometric and agility exercise that involves rapidly jumping and alternately crossing one leg over the other, both in front and behind, while maintaining a quick, rhythmic pace. It is a highly effective movement for enhancing cardiovascular fitness, lower body power, agility, and coordination.

Understanding the Criss Cross Jump

The Criss Cross Jump, sometimes referred to as a "scissor jump" or "cross-foot jump," is a bodyweight exercise that demands both physical prowess and cognitive quickness. At its core, it's a jumping drill where the feet repeatedly swap positions, crossing over each other mid-air before landing. This rapid, multi-directional footwork classifies it as an excellent plyometric exercise, engaging the stretch-shortening cycle of the muscles for explosive power, and an agility drill, requiring swift changes in foot placement and body control. It also serves as a potent cardiovascular exercise due to its high-intensity and continuous nature.

Muscles Worked

The Criss Cross Jump is a full lower-body and core engagement exercise, with significant cardiovascular demands.

  • Primary Movers:
    • Quadriceps: Responsible for knee extension during the jump and eccentric control upon landing.
    • Hamstrings: Involved in knee flexion and hip extension, assisting in propulsion and deceleration.
    • Gluteal Muscles (Gluteus Maximus, Medius, Minimus): Power the hip extension for jumping and stabilize the pelvis.
    • Calves (Gastrocnemius and Soleus): Provide the propulsive force for jumping and absorb impact during landing.
  • Stabilizers:
    • Core Muscles (Rectus Abdominis, Obliques, Transverse Abdominis): Crucial for maintaining trunk stability, balance, and efficient transfer of force.
    • Hip Adductors and Abductors: Actively engage to control the crossing and uncrossing motion of the legs, contributing to hip stability.
  • Cardiovascular System: The continuous, high-intensity nature significantly elevates heart rate, improving aerobic and anaerobic capacity.

Benefits of Incorporating Criss Cross Jumps

Integrating Criss Cross Jumps into a fitness regimen offers a multitude of advantages for athletes and general fitness enthusiasts alike.

  • Enhanced Agility and Coordination: The rapid and precise footwork required directly translates to improved agility, quick reaction times, and better overall body coordination, critical for sports and daily functional movements.
  • Improved Cardiovascular Fitness: As a high-intensity exercise, it quickly elevates heart rate, boosting stamina, endurance, and overall cardiovascular health.
  • Increased Lower Body Power: The plyometric nature of the exercise trains the muscles to produce maximum force in short bursts, leading to improved jumping ability and explosive power in the legs.
  • Proprioception and Balance: The dynamic and unstable nature of crossing and uncrossing the legs challenges the body's balance and proprioceptive awareness (the sense of body position), leading to better stability.
  • Bone Density: As a weight-bearing, impact exercise, Criss Cross Jumps can contribute to strengthening bones and increasing bone mineral density over time.
  • Metabolic Conditioning: The high energy demand makes it an excellent component for metabolic conditioning workouts, aiding in calorie expenditure and fat loss.

How to Perform the Criss Cross Jump Correctly

Precision and control are paramount to maximize benefits and minimize injury risk.

  1. Starting Position: Stand tall with your feet shoulder-width apart, knees slightly bent, and core engaged. Your gaze should be forward.
  2. The Jump and Cross (First Phase): Push off the balls of your feet, initiating a small jump. While airborne, swiftly cross your left foot over your right foot, landing with your left foot slightly in front and to the right of your right foot. Your feet should be relatively close together, with the weight distributed evenly.
  3. The Jump and Cross (Second Phase): Immediately push off again, jumping to uncross your feet. While airborne, this time cross your right foot over your left foot, landing with your right foot slightly in front and to the left of your left foot.
  4. Continuous Repetition: Continue this alternating pattern, crossing one foot over the other with each jump, maintaining a light, quick, and rhythmic pace.
  5. Key Cues:
    • Light on Your Feet: Aim for soft, controlled landings to absorb impact effectively.
    • Engage Your Core: Keep your abdominal muscles braced to maintain trunk stability throughout the movement.
    • Controlled Landing: Ensure your knees are slightly bent upon landing to cushion the impact and protect your joints.
    • Maintain Rhythm: Focus on a consistent and fluid crossing pattern rather than speed initially.

Common Mistakes to Avoid

Proper form is critical for safety and effectiveness.

  • Lack of Control: Rushing the movement can lead to sloppy landings, uncontrolled crossing, and increased risk of ankle or knee injury. Prioritize precision over speed.
  • Insufficient Warm-up: Jumping exercises demand warm muscles and primed joints. Skipping a dynamic warm-up can increase the risk of strains or sprains.
  • Holding Breath: Restricting breath during intense exercise can elevate blood pressure and reduce performance. Maintain a consistent breathing pattern.
  • Ignoring Proper Form: Allowing the knees to collapse inward (valgus collapse) or outward, or having a rounded back, can place undue stress on joints and the spine.
  • Landing Stiff-Legged: Landing with locked knees significantly increases impact forces on the joints, potentially leading to injury. Always land with a slight bend in the knees.

Programming Criss Cross Jumps into Your Workout

Criss Cross Jumps are versatile and can be incorporated into various workout protocols.

  • Dynamic Warm-up: Perform 2-3 sets of 15-30 seconds of Criss Cross Jumps at a moderate pace to elevate heart rate, warm up muscles, and prepare the nervous system for more intense activity.
  • Plyometric/Agility Drills: Integrate into a dedicated plyometric or agility session, performing 3-5 sets of 30-60 seconds, focusing on explosive power and quickness. Rest adequately between sets.
  • HIIT/Cardio Circuits: Include as a station in a High-Intensity Interval Training (HIIT) circuit for 30-45 seconds, followed by a short rest, to significantly boost cardiovascular demand and metabolic conditioning.
  • Progression and Regression:
    • Regression (Easier): Start with Marching Criss Crosses, where you step and cross your feet without jumping. Gradually introduce small, controlled jumps. Focus on smaller jumps with less height and slower speed.
    • Progression (Harder): Increase the speed and duration of the jumps. Incorporate arm movements (e.g., pumping arms in sync with legs, or crossing arms) to increase coordination demands. Add external resistance like a weighted vest (only for advanced individuals with perfect form).

Who Should (and Shouldn't) Do Criss Cross Jumps?

While beneficial, Criss Cross Jumps are not suitable for everyone.

  • Ideal Candidates:
    • Athletes (especially those in sports requiring quick directional changes like basketball, soccer, tennis).
    • Fitness enthusiasts looking to improve agility, power, and cardiovascular endurance.
    • Individuals seeking a challenging, dynamic, and engaging bodyweight exercise.
  • Considerations/Contraindications:
    • Joint Issues: Individuals with pre-existing knee, ankle, or hip problems should approach with caution or avoid due to the impact and rotational forces.
    • Balance Problems: Those with significant balance impairments may find the crossing motion challenging and should build foundational balance skills first.
    • Recent Injuries: Avoid if recovering from lower body or core injuries until fully cleared by a medical professional.
    • Severe Cardiovascular Conditions: High-intensity exercises should always be performed under medical guidance for individuals with heart conditions.

Always consult with a healthcare provider or certified fitness professional before starting any new exercise program, especially if you have underlying health conditions or concerns.
